Meaningful oversight definition

Meaningful oversight by the Applicant business means involvement in the decisions made concerning the operation of the business, which include a management agreement that provides for the Applicant business to do all of the following: approve the annual operating budget, approve any capital expenditures or operating expenses over a significant dollar threshold, have control over the bank accounts, and have oversight over the employees operating the business (who must be employees of the Applicant business).
